Overview

GL’s tProbe™ T1 E1 Datacom analyzer is a versatile platform for generating, receiving, and monitoring traffic on legacy networks. It supports various test traffic including bit error rate testing, tones, digits and audio files. Additionally, it can emulate telecom protocols such as SS7, CAS, and ISDN. The portable tProbe™ connects to a host Windows® PC via USB, and its accompanying software features an intuitive graphical interface, allowing users to easily configure, initiate, and complete tests, visualize data, and export reports.

Designed for installing, verifying, and maintaining Datacom equipment, the tProbe™ Datacom Analyzer features a software-selectable interface. It can emulate both Data Terminal Equipment (DTE) and Data Communications Equipment (DCE) and serves as a monitor for Datacom lines. It supports both synchronous (sync) and asynchronous (async) modes of operation.

GL's Windows Client/Server (WCS) software allows users to perform remote operations, automate processes, and connect to multiple tProbe™ devices. GL's Windows Client Python Module (WCPM) offers a client interface for the WCS. It enables a Python program to connect to one or more WCS, execute commands, and receive responses.

The Python client can connect to multiple WCS, controlling tProbe™ devices across various locations via TCP/IP. This capability facilitates task automation through scripts, repetitive testing at scheduled intervals, and flexible data export and saving. GL provides sample Python scripts to help users get started, as well as a comprehensive Application Programming Interface manual. Key Features

  • Python scripting support on both Windows® and Linux operating® systems
  • Framed and unframed transmission/reception of T1 E1 signals
  • Intrusive/non-intrusive T1 E1 testing
  • Protocol emulation including ISDN, CAS and SS7
  • Monitoring and testing of multiple site locations from a single client
  • Shared use of tProbe™ devices from multiple client locations
  • Integration of T1 E1 testing into more complex testing systems
  • Allows full control of DTE/DCE configurations for flexible testing on Datacom networks
  • Run Bit Error Rate Tests on DTE DCE Interface
  • Supports DTE/DCE emulation for comprehensive end-to-end testing and bidirectional monitoring for enhanced troubleshooting of data networks
